Prince William and Prince Harry to stand vigil at Queen’s coffin on Saturday.

 


The late Queen Elizabeth II’s eight grandchildren will stand vigil beside her coffin in Westminster Hall on Saturday evening.
Prince William, the Prince of Wales, will stand at the head of the coffin, and Prince Harry, the Duke of Sussex, will stand at its foot for the 15-minute vigil, according to the source. At the King’s request, both will be in uniform.
The Queen’s different grandchildren will be wearing morning coats and dark formal gown with decorations, the royal supply said.



The supply delivered that the Prince of Wales will be flanked by way of Zara Tindall and Peter Philips, who are the youth of Princess Anne. The Duke of Sussex will be flanked by using Princesses Beatrice and Eugenie, the daughters of Prince Andrew, alongside Prince Edward’s children, Lady Louise Windsor and Viscount Severn.
The grandchildren, at the King’s invitation, are very keen to pay their respects – just as their dad and mom are doing the previous evening.
